FG to bring back toll gates
The Chairman of the Federal Roads Maintenance Agency (FERMA), Alhaji Abdulkadir Kure, has said that the agency would re-introduce toll gates in the nation’s six geo-political zones to enable it generate funds that would aid it in maintaining roads across the country.

Nigeria to export weather device to ECOWAS countries
The Federal Government plans export of Nigeria Meteorological Agency’s newly-invented automated data transfer and archival system (e-met) to West African countries.
